Technical Activities Committee (TAC) Presentation

Wastewater Disinfection with Peracids: Update on PAA and PFA and advanced PAA dosing at Metro Water Recovery

Wednesday, October 25, 2023

 
Luncheon Description:
Industry drivers are pushing water resource recovery facilities (WRRF) to consider alternative disinfectants. These drivers include improved health and safety for workers, improved safety for the community, improved public health protection via increased effectiveness for viral inactivation and disinfection byproduct control, and to improve simplicity of operations.
 
This presentation delves into the fascinating realm of wastewater disinfection and explores the use of alternative chemical disinfectants and their integration with advanced dose control systems. We will provide an overview of peracids for wastewater disinfection, including peracetic acid (PAA) and performic acid (PFA). We will also examine the challenges, breakthroughs, and lessons learned from implementing advanced dose control strategies with PAA disinfection at Metro Water Recovery. This case study highlights the potential of advanced dose control for disinfection using any chemical disinfectant (including sodium hypochlorite) and will share practical challenges.
 
  • The presentation will also include an overview of advanced dose control systems.
  • The presentation will be useful to audience members interested in PAA or PFA, to those interested in advanced dose control and data analytics, or those interested in potentially saving cost in existing chemical systems such as those using sodium hypochlorite. In other words, by improving how chemical dosing can be carried out, these alternatives could help WRRFs that use chemical disinfection save cost and chemical, even if they do not need to consider adopting PFA or PAA in the future.
  • Finally, Metro Water Recovery will present first-hand their challenges, breakthroughs, and lessons learned with their PAA piloting and full-scale demonstration experiences.
 
Presenters:
Josh Goldman.  Dr. Josh Goldman is a Senior Wastewater Process Engineer at Metro Water Recovery specializing in disinfection and data utilization. In 2019, he helped successfully implement a CT based peracetic acid dosing at the Robert. W. Hite treatment facility. Prior to working at Metro Water Recovery, he worked as an engineering consultant specializing in disinfection evaluations and piloting.

Allegra da Silva.  Dr. Allegra da Silva is Brown and Caldwell’s (BC) Deputy Director of Research and Innovation, partnering with clients to unlock new solutions to improve the environment and protect public health. She is partnering with Dr. Josh Goldman and many other collaborators on WRF 5219 “Performic Acid Disinfection in Wastewater Effluent and CSOs In Context of Disinfection By-Products and Future Ambient Water Quality Criteria for Viruses.” For the past 3 years she also served as BC’s per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) National Coordinator.
